Empire – Total War is another significant leap forward for The Creative Assembly’s Total War series. Medieval 2 – Total War was and is still a fantastic game, as also Rome – Total War. Empire – Total War introduces many new advances, one of the most notable of which is the naval combat. If you have ever enjoyed the tall ships with their masts, sails, cannon decks and so on then this game should get you going! Besides the strategic aspects of turn based real time strategy (RTS) you can get down to the nitty gritty of ship to ship combat; even to the extent of close up views and involvement with boarding parties!
